Career Advancement Programme in CRISPR Systems: UK Job Market Outlook

CRISPR Career Roles (UK) Description
CRISPR Scientist / Gene Editing Researcher Conducting cutting-edge research in CRISPR-Cas systems, developing new gene editing techniques and applications. High demand for PhD-level expertise.
CRISPR-Cas9 Applications Specialist Applying CRISPR technology to diverse fields like therapeutics, diagnostics, and agriculture. Strong industry experience is crucial.
Bioinformatician (CRISPR Focus) Analyzing large-scale genomic data generated from CRISPR experiments. Expertise in bioinformatics tools and programming languages essential.
Regulatory Affairs Specialist (Gene Editing) Navigating the complex regulatory landscape surrounding gene editing therapies and technologies. Legal and scientific knowledge is vital.
CRISPR-based Therapeutics Development Manager Managing and overseeing the development of CRISPR-based therapeutic products from pre-clinical stages to market launch. Experienced professionals sought.
